How Common Is The Last Name Magwere? popularity and diffusion

This surname is the 341,330th most numerous surname on earth, held by around 1 in 6,772,812 people. Magwere occurs mostly in Africa, where 99 percent of Magwere reside; 99 percent reside in Southern Africa and 99 percent reside in South Bantu Africa. Magwere is also the 2,084,397th most numerous first name on earth, held by 26 people.

The surname is most commonly held in Zimbabwe, where it is held by 1,058 people, or 1 in 14,592. In Zimbabwe it is mostly concentrated in: Manicaland Province, where 34 percent reside, Harare Province, where 27 percent reside and Mashonaland East Province, where 20 percent reside. Beside Zimbabwe it is found in 7 countries. It is also found in England, where 1 percent reside and South Africa, where 1 percent reside.
